Are you looking to grow a career as a grain or a livestock farm worker? This one-of-a-kind program will equip you with the know-how to maintain and operate equipment, transport grains or livestock, incorporate technology, and combine industry trends with farming practices. You will gain the confidence to lead a team, promote farm safety, and practice ethical land and animal practices

From cultivating crops to managing livestock, you will put your skills into practice with two extensive work terms, gaining real-world, hands-on experience and insights that make you an asset to any farm’s operations. 

Get the Green Light for Admission

To be considered for admission, you must meet specific criteria, including English language proficiency and the following courses or equivalents:

  • English 20-2, minimum grade of 50%
  • Mathematics 20-1, 20-2, or 20-3, minimum grade of 50%
  • Physics 20 OR Chemistry 20 OR Biology 20 OR Science 20
  • Must be 18 years of age prior to starting year 2 of the program

The world of agriculture is rapidly evolving, and technology plays a pivotal role in shaping its future. This introductory course on Agriculture Technology focuses on two revolutionary advancements in the field: Global Positioning System (GPS) and Unmanned Aerial Vehicles (UAVs), commonly known as drones. By combining theoretical knowledge with hands-on practical experience, students will gain a comprehensive understanding of how these technologies are transforming modern farming practices.

In an era characterized by rapid technological advancements and growing global demand for high-quality animal products, staying informed about the latest trends and innovations in livestock farming is essential for success in the agricultural industry. This course is designed to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of the cutting-edge practices, technologies, and sustainable approaches that are reshaping modern livestock production. Through a blend of theoretical insights and practical applications, this course will explore a wide range of topics, including genetics and breeding, nutrition, health management, animal welfare, and environmental sustainability. Students will delve into the innovative solutions that are transforming traditional farming methods into efficient, ethical, and environmentally conscious systems.

This course is designed to equip participants with the necessary skills, knowledge, and understanding required to safely operate commercial vehicles, with a focus on farm-related transportation needs. This comprehensive training program encompasses both theoretical and practical elements, utilizing the curriculum set by the Alberta Ministry of Transportation.
